About the role
At Ashley Furniture, the Visual role is crucial in creating visually engaging store displays, interior layouts, and balanced audio elements. This position works under the guidance of Visual Leadership to enhance the shopping experience for guests.
Responsibilities
- Implement a visual merchandising strategy to achieve sales volume and financial objectives.
- Create and execute visually appealing and balanced store merchandising displays, coordinate layout plans, and transition seasonal products.
- Merchandise displays, signage, point-of-sale, and select areas regularly to maximize product sell-through.
- Execute floor moves or any necessary changes, communicate with Visual management on sold items, and complete store recovery processes.
- Maintain store interior and exterior appearance, initiate repairs, and coordinate product tagging, felt-dotting, and showroom placement.
- Participate in the bi-annual inventory process, adhere to visual merchandising standards, and ensure compliance with audio/visual communication standards.
- Develop knowledge of Company products, promotions, and store functions, stay updated on fashion styles and trends, mentor staff, and assist in visual maintenance.
- Coordinate with the store manager on regular tasks, visual needs, incoming products, point-of-sale materials, and additional tasks as assigned.
